Agriculture

Agriculture is the practice of cultivating soil, growing crops, and raising animals for food, fiber, and other products used to sustain and enhance human life. It encompasses a wide range of activities, including the preparation of soil for planting, the planting and harvesting of crops, and the management of livestock. Agriculture is a critical sector that contributes to the economy, food security, and the livelihood of a significant portion of the population around the world. It involves various techniques and technologies to improve productivity and sustainability, addressing land use, water management, pest control, and crop rotation. The practice can be categorized into different types, such as subsistence farming, commercial agriculture, horticulture, and aquaculture, among others. Overall, agriculture plays a fundamental role in human civilization, providing the necessary resources for nourishment and contributing to the overall development of societies.
